Cengiling is a picturesque village located in the Tabanan Regency of Bali, Indonesia, known for its stunning views of Mount Batukaru and the surrounding rice terraces. It is located approximately 50 kilometers north of Denpasar and is accessible by car or motorbike.

The village of Cengiling offers a peaceful retreat away from the busy tourist areas of Bali. The surrounding rice terraces create a serene and tranquil atmosphere, making it an ideal destination for nature lovers and those seeking relaxation. Visitors can take a leisurely walk through the terraces, hire a bike to explore the area, or take a guided tour to learn about the traditional Balinese farming methods used to cultivate rice.

Aside from the rice terraces, Cengiling is also home to several ancient temples, including the Pura Luhur Batukaru temple, one of Bali’s most important and revered temples. Visitors can witness daily temple rituals and ceremonies, as well as learn about the history and significance of these sacred sites.

There are several small restaurants and warungs in the area that serve traditional Balinese dishes, such as nasi goreng (fried rice) and mie goreng (fried noodles).

Accommodation options in Cengiling include homestays, guesthouses, and eco-lodges. Some popular options include the Puri Candikuning Retreat, Sang Giri Mountain Glamping Camp, and the Tabanan Villa.

Things to do in Cengiling

Cengiling is a small village located in the Tabanan regency of Bali, Indonesia. Here are some things to do in Cengiling for people on vacation:

Visit Pura Luhur Batukaru Temple: This ancient temple is located on the slopes of Mount Batukaru, which is the second highest mountain in Bali. It is one of Bali’s nine directional temples, and its serene atmosphere makes it a popular destination for tourists.

Explore Jatiluwih Rice Terrace: This UNESCO World Heritage Site is located just a short distance from Cengiling and is a must-see for visitors to Bali. The terraced rice paddies offer stunning views and plenty of photo opportunities.

Take a cooking class: Bali is famous for its cuisine, and taking a cooking class is a great way to learn about the island’s culinary traditions. Many classes take place in the beautiful countryside around Cengiling.

Enjoy outdoor activities: Cengiling is surrounded by beautiful countryside, and there are plenty of outdoor activities to enjoy, such as hiking, cycling, and horseback riding. You can also take a dip in one of the natural hot springs located nearby.

Visit a local market: Cengiling is a traditional Balinese village, and there are several local markets where you can purchase traditional handicrafts, textiles, and souvenirs. Don’t forget to haggle for the best price!

Relax at a spa: Bali is famous for its spa culture, and there are plenty of spas located around Cengiling where you can indulge in a relaxing massage or other treatments.

Weather in Cengiling

  • January: The wet season is in full swing, with high humidity and heavy rainfall. Temperatures average around 26°C (79°F).
  • February: The rainy season continues, but the amount of rainfall typically starts to decrease. Temperatures remain steady at around 26°C (79°F).
  • March: The rainy season begins to taper off, with less rainfall and more sunshine. Temperatures remain around 26°C (79°F).
  • April: The weather starts to transition to the dry season, with lower humidity and less rainfall. Temperatures stay around 27°C (81°F).
  • May: The dry season begins, bringing sunny skies and low humidity. Temperatures average around 28°C (82°F).
  • June: This is one of the best months to visit Bali, with plenty of sunshine and low humidity. Temperatures remain around 28°C (82°F).
  • July: The dry season continues, with little to no rainfall and plenty of sunshine. Temperatures average around 27°C (81°F).
  • August: This is one of the busiest months to visit Bali, with warm temperatures and plenty of sunshine. Temperatures average around 27°C (81°F).
  • September: The dry season starts to come to an end, with increasing humidity and a slight chance of rainfall. Temperatures remain around 27°C (81°F).
  • October: The wet season begins, bringing high humidity and occasional heavy rainfall. Temperatures stay around 27°C (81°F).
  • November: The rainy season continues, with high humidity and occasional storms. Temperatures average around 27°C (81°F).
  • December: The wet season is in full swing, with high humidity and heavy rainfall. Temperatures remain around 27°C (81°F).
